Medical Doctor holding a world globe in her hands as medical network conceptNational Disaster Life Support Foundation invites you to attend the National Disaster Life Suport Education Consortium Annual Meeting to learn more about the medical response to Disasters!  Learn lessons from recent disaster events and advances in the field of Disaster Medicine and Public Health Preparedness.  Last year's meeting was a huge success and brought together representatives from 6 countries and 29 US States.  In addition the meeting was live webstreamed to 37 US States and 14 Countries!

 

Agenda

  • 83 Minutes - The MV Sewol Ferry Accident
  • Lessons from Asiana Flight 214
  • Nuclear Strike Teams
  • When the Wind Stops - Moore, OK Tornado response
  • Medical Response to Active Shooter
  • Medical Planning for Major Events - The Superbowl Experince
  • Ready-Set-Go; Best Practices in Hospital Evacuation from Hurricane Irene and Super-storm Sandy
  • Developing Hopsital Surge Capacity - Super-storm Sandy
  • Threat Recognition, Prevention and Response - The Active Shooter
  • Pre-Conference Instructor Update/Recertification
  • NDLSEC Annual Business Meeting and Committee Reports
  • Poster and Oral Research Presentations
